Understanding the Physics of Plinko
The core principle driving the outcome of a plinko game is simple physics, yet the complexity of the interactions between the puck and the pegs produces highly variable results. Each peg represents a decision point for the puck, an encounter that determines whether it will veer left or right. While each direction appears to have approximately a 50/50 chance at any given peg, the cumulative effect of numerous deflections creates a distribution of possible pathways. This distribution isn't uniform; certain slots at the bottom tend to receive more pucks than others due to the game's geometry and the number of pegs.
The initial drop point is also a critical factor. A puck dropped directly in the center will, on average, land closer to the central prize slots, while drops closer to the edges will naturally favor the side slots. However, even with a perfectly centered drop, the inherent randomness of each bounce means predicting the final outcome with certainty remains impossible. Factors like the puck’s weight, the surface friction, and even minor variations in peg placement can all contribute to deviations from expected behavior. The seemingly chaotic nature of the puck’s descent is, in reality, governed by deterministic laws, but the sheer number of variables makes accurate prediction incredibly difficult.

Operant Conditioning and Reward Schedules
The reinforcement schedules employed in plinko-style games are heavily influenced by principles of operant conditioning. Variable ratio reinforcement, where rewards are delivered after an unpredictable number of responses (in this case, game plays), is particularly effective in maintaining engagement. The lack of predictability keeps players hooked, as they believe the next drop could be the one that yields a substantial prize. This is similar to the mechanics employed in slot machines and other forms of gambling.
The intermittent nature of the rewards, combined with the visual and auditory stimulation of the game, creates a powerful feedback loop. Even small wins can trigger a sense of accomplishment and encourage continued play. Furthermore, the near misses – pucks that land close to high-value slots – can be just as motivating as actual wins, perpetuating the cycle of anticipation and hope. This psychological dynamic is a key element in the enduring popularity of these games.
